The Secretary of State makes these Regulations in exercise of the powers conferred by Articles 6(3) and 7(3) of Regulation (EU) No. 1307/2013 of the European Parliament and of the Council of 17 December 2013 establishing rules for direct payments to farmers under support schemes within the framework of the common agricultural policy ( 1 ) , having obtained the consent of the relevant authorities for Wales, Scotland and Northern Ireland in accordance with Articles 6(4) and 7(4) of that Regulation.
Citation, commencement and interpretation
1.—(1) These Regulations may be cited as the Direct Payments Ceilings Regulations 2020 and come into force the day after the day on which this instrument is made.
(2) In these Regulations, “the Direct Payments Regulation” means Regulation (EU) No. 1307/2013 of the European Parliament and of the Council of 17 December 2013 establishing rules for direct payments to farmers under support schemes within the framework of the common agricultural policy.
Amendment of the Direct Payments Regulation
2.—(1) In order to take account of the developments relating to the total maximum amounts of direct payments that may be granted, the Direct Payments Regulation is amended as follows.
(2) In Annex 2, in the column with the heading “2020”, for “3,591,683” substitute “3,208,298”.
(3) In Annex 3, in the column with the heading “2020”, for “3,591.7” substitute “3,204.4”.
